This conversation delves into the experiences and insights gained from volunteering and working inside a prison. It explores the journey from volunteering, the initial experience inside the prison, leading an academy, understanding the correctional system, diverse structures of correctional facilities, learning curve and initial realizations, impact of trauma and power dynamics, community and resourcefulness, and deeper awareness and realization. The conversation delves into the weight of compassion, the power of courage in shifting culture, and the transformative impact of learning from incarcerated individuals.
It also explores the need for a shift in perspective and the dangers of comparison, emphasizing the value of freedom and the understanding of persecution and conviction. The conversation delves into the impact of personal experiences, male presence, healthy relationships, and the need for restoration and freedom. It also explores the stigma of the criminal justice system and the importance of preventing hard experiences. The impact on children and the passion for humanity are also highlighted.
